Cohere releases developer-focused code model, guides token optimization

Cohere has released North Mini Code, a new model specifically designed for developers to assist with coding tasks, aiming for efficient local inference and self-hosted deployments. An accompanying article details how to manage the "token bill" incurred when LLMs interact with tool surfaces, emphasizing the importance of optimizing tool descriptions to reduce context window bloat and improve performance on consumer hardware. Additionally, the repository maziyarpanahi/openmed is highlighted as a trending open-source project focused on healthcare AI. AI
